How We Picked
I evaluated each opener against four buyer-facing criteria. Lift capacity came first, because an opener that can’t push your vent open is useless — I flagged which models genuinely handle heavy roof windows versus lightweight louvers. Spring configuration came second: dual springs provide stronger, more wind-resistant closing, which matters in exposed gardens. Build quality signals — cylinder sealing, metal vs plastic fittings, corrosion resistance — separated models likely to survive multiple seasons from ones that leak wax after one summer.
Finally, I weighed value per vent. A $20 single and an $18-per-unit 4-pack may perform identically, but the economics differ enormously for multi-vent growers. Products are ranked by combining these factors: high-capacity dual-spring models lead for serious greenhouses, multi-packs dominate the value tier, and interchangeable budget singles cluster at the bottom where small price and warranty differences decided placement.
Factors to Consider When Choosing Automatic Greenhouse Vent Openers
Before clicking buy on any opener, a few structural decisions will determine whether it works on your greenhouse at all. These are the factors I’d sort out first.Match Lift Capacity to Your Actual Vent Weight
The most common mistake in this category is underestimating vent weight. Manufacturers quote lift capacity under ideal conditions — cylinder fully heated, vent properly aligned — and real-world performance often runs 10–20% lower. Weigh or calculate your vent’s mass including glass or polycarbonate panels, then add a margin rather than buying to the exact limit. A 15 lb opener on a 13 lb glass vent will struggle on hot days when friction increases, leaving your greenhouse to overheat precisely when ventilation matters most. If you’re anywhere near the boundary, the 30+ lb models in this roundup are the safer call, and they cost only slightly more than the light-duty options.
Single vs Dual Springs: Why Closing Force Matters
Buyers tend to focus on opening power and forget that an opener also has to close the vent securely. A single spring can let wind rattle a half-open vent, gradually damaging the hinge and cylinder. Dual springs press the vent firmly shut at night, which also matters for heat retention in early spring — a loose vent can dump several degrees of accumulated warmth overnight. If your greenhouse sits in an exposed spot or you overwinter plants, dual spring models like the Anleolife and BIBISTORE units justify their modest price premium. Single springs remain fine for sheltered, season-only growers.
Opening Temperature Range and Adjustability
Most wax-cylinder openers begin opening somewhere between 60–75°F and reach full extension around 85–95°F, but the exact range varies and some budget models don’t let you adjust it. Adjustment matters more than buyers expect: seedlings in March want vents that stay shut until it’s genuinely warm, while summer tomatoes need earlier opening to cap temperature spikes. Check whether the model has an adjustable piston thread before buying, and understand that a non-adjustable opener locks you into one climate strategy. Gardeners in cool coastal climates often prefer a higher start temperature so vents aren’t constantly cracked open.
Cylinder Quality and the Repair Question
The thermal cylinder is the component that fails. Over 2–4 seasons, seals dry out and wax slowly degrades, and a leaking cylinder stops responding to heat — often gradually enough that you don’t notice until plants suffer. This is why the replacement cylinder option in this roundup exists, and why it’s worth checking whether your chosen brand sells replacements before committing to a house brand with no parts pipeline. Cylinders with metal housings and visible quality seals outlast cheap sealed units. Treating openers as maintainable devices rather than disposable ones changes which products make financial sense.
Count Your Vents and Buy Accordingly
Per-unit economics dominate this category once you have more than two vents. Single openers typically run the highest per-unit cost, while 2-packs and 4-packs cut that by a third to a half. A common mistake is buying one opener to ‘try it out,’ then paying full single-unit price for the rest later — if you’re outfitting a greenhouse, commit to a multi-pack from a brand with consistent quality across units. One caveat: with budget multi-packs, quality control can vary unit to unit, so test each cylinder on a warm day before installation season arrives and return any duds promptly.
Installation Compatibility and Mounting Hardware
Not every opener fits every greenhouse. Check your vent frame material and geometry: openers designed for aluminum-framed greenhouse vents may need adaptation for wooden cold frames or heavy timber roof windows, and some budget models ship with frustratingly thin mounting hardware that strips easily. Also confirm the opening geometry — the piston must reach the vent sash at an angle that allows full travel, and tall or steeply pitched roofs can require creative bracket placement. Models with clearer instructions and adjustable brackets, like the BIBISTORE 33 lb unit, save genuine hassle compared with generic single-spring openers that assume one standard frame.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do automatic vent openers work without electricity or batteries?
Yes, and that’s their core appeal. The cylinder contains a wax compound that expands as it warms and contracts as it cools, physically pushing the piston to open the vent and letting the spring pull it closed. There’s no wiring, no batteries, and nothing to plug in, which makes them ideal for remote greenhouses or off-grid setups. The tradeoff is that you can’t override them remotely or set a custom schedule — the wax chemistry dictates the temperature response. If you need app control or night cooling, you’d need powered actuators instead, at several times the cost.
Can a 15 lb opener handle a standard greenhouse roof vent?
It depends entirely on your vent, not on averages. A typical aluminum-framed vent with twinwall polycarbonate glazing often weighs 8–12 lbs and works fine with a 15 lb opener. But a vent with real glass, a wooden frame, or oversized dimensions can easily exceed 15 lbs and will strain or stall a light-duty cylinder. The safer approach is to physically weigh the vent — a bathroom scale under the sash works — and buy with a 30% margin above that figure. This is exactly why the 30–33 lb dual spring models lead this roundup for anything beyond lightweight stock vents.
How long do these openers last, and what fails first?
Expect 2 to 5 seasons from a decent unit, with the thermal cylinder failing first. Wax seals degrade from repeated heat cycles and UV exposure, and a failing cylinder opens progressively less or stops responding at temperature. Springs and metal frames usually outlast several cylinders, which is why buying a replacement cylinder — like the one featured in this roundup — can extend a whole assembly’s life cheaply. Removing openers or shielding them during harsh winters where vents stay closed for months can stretch lifespan further. Brands that sell replacement parts separately are worth a small premium for this reason.
Is it better to buy a multi-pack or single openers?
If you have two or more vents, multi-packs almost always win on cost — per-unit prices in this category drop 30–50% in 2- and 4-pack configurations, as seen with the Amylove and Buycitky sets. Singles make sense when you’re testing compatibility with an unusual vent, or when one specific vent is heavy enough to need a 30+ lb model while the others are lightweight. A mixed strategy is common: one heavy-duty opener for a large roof vent, plus a multi-pack of light-duty units for side louvers. Just verify quality on every unit in a budget pack before the return window closes.
Why won’t my automatic vent opener close fully at night?
Usually it’s one of three causes: the cylinder hasn’t cooled enough, the adjustment is set wrong, or the spring is too weak for the vent’s weight. Wax contracts slowly, so on a warm evening the vent may stay slightly cracked for hours — that’s normal. If it never closes fully even on cold nights, lengthen or shorten the piston thread per the manufacturer’s adjustment procedure; a quarter turn often fixes it. Persistent gaps on heavy vents usually mean the opener is under-specified, and stepping up to a dual spring, higher-capacity model is the real fix rather than fighting the adjustment.
